Systems Modelling
Note. If you click on a link and you're asked for a password, don't panic: It just means that the corresponding file has not yet been uploaded. Lecture slides will be uploaded the day before each lecture.
Lectures
- 03.09 - Introduction and Domain Modelling (F.M. Maggi)
- 10.09 - Domain Modelling (F.M. Maggi)
- 17.09 - Domain Modelling (F.M. Maggi)
- 24.09 - Domain Modelling (F.M. Maggi)
- 01.10 - Use Cases (F.M. Maggi)
- 08.10 - Sequence Diagrams (F.M. Maggi)
- 15.10 - Design Patterns, Application Modelling & Code Generation (F.M. Maggi)
- 22.10 - State Modelling (M. Dumas)
- 29.10 - State Modelling (M. Dumas)
- 05.11 - State Modelling: Yakindu (V. Vojdani)
- 12.11 - TLA: TruLy Agile System Design (V. Vojdani)
- 19.11 - TLA: Safety in Concurrent Systems (V. Vojdani)
- 26.11 - TLA: Liveness and Temporal Logic (V. Vojdani)
- 03.12 - TLA: Exercises (V. Vojdani)
- 10.12 - Exam Preparation
- Exams from 2017: Variant A and Variant B.
- For TLA examples, see previous lecture.